§ 112. Appendages for rope ferries. Any person licensed to keep a\nferry may, with the written consent of the town superintendent of the\ntown where such ferry may be, erect and maintain within the limits of\nthe highway, at such point as shall be designated in such consent, a\npost or posts, with all necessary braces and appendages for a rope\nferry.\n
